Transaction 63d03e34a391e0032e5f50fdb96f5f9af88360336ac1c7a6abd52a5cc6d2b96e

1 Input
2 Outputs
  • 63d03e34a391e0032e5f50fdb96f5f9af88360336ac1c7a6abd52a5cc6d2b96e:0
  • value  1799245
    address  34wDua4KeCmsHNKefeYvdn4nN1ihccvJP6
  • 63d03e34a391e0032e5f50fdb96f5f9af88360336ac1c7a6abd52a5cc6d2b96e:1
  • value  88074
    address  18D14RiagzQpnQtP1Kimr9vbW5HPU8KVXT